Where You'll WorkAbout Virginia Mason Franciscan Health
Virginia Mason Franciscan Health is a leading, integrated health system serving communities throughout the Puget Sound region. We are dedicated to whole-person carebody, mind, and spiritdelivered across 10 hospitals and nearly 300 care sites. Our providers are known for clinical excellence, innovation, and a culture of collaboration. With a legacy rooted in education and research, we offer cutting-edge treatment options and numerous, nationally-recognized programs.
Virginia Mason Medical Center , established in 1920, includes a 336-bed hospital and multi-specialty group with over 500 providers. It is internationally recognized for its focus on quality, safety, and innovation, setting the standard for patient-centered care.
